Eyes Up: Week 7 — “There Were No Kings in Israel” (Judges 19–21)Speaker: Ty HirschThis week in our Eyes Up series, Ty takes us into one of the most sobering and often-avoided passages in Scripture — the final chapters of Judges. In a time when “everyone did what was right in their own eyes,” Israel spirals into chaos, violence, and moral collapse. Yet even in the darkest stories, we see the mercy and kingship of God pointing us toward Jesus — the true King who brings life out of death and light into the deepest darkness.Ty challenges us to examine where we might be doing “what’s right in our own eyes” and to let Christ rule every corner of our lives.
